Jul 23, 2022 · 12. Conscious Leadership: Elevating Humanity Through Business by John Mackey, Steve Mcintosh, and Carter Phipps. Conscious Leadership is a manifesto to moral business practice. Head author John Mackey founded Whole Foods, and his commitment to sustainability, integrity, and compassion flavor his leadership advice.

Each marks a point in the development of books.The book “The Lean Startup” gives a unique revolutionizing approach to how companies are founded globally. According to Eric Ries, a startup is a company dedicated to innovation in the face of significant uncertainty. This is true whether only one person works in a garage or has several seasoned employees in a Fortune 500 company’s boardroom.Instagram:https://instagram. brokerage account interest ratesmiller lite salesciam marketnasdaq mgrx If you’re taking a well-needed vacation or going on a business trip, you don’t want to blow most of your budget on a hotel.
